Babysitter in Vancouver

Genuine, fun and responsible student looking for temporary work babysitting in the Vancouver area. Previous relative experience includes a year long position providing care for 2 children of a family in Shaughnessy, taking the children out to various locations in the city (ex. Science World, the Vancouver Aquarium, Granville Island, parks, pools etc.), preparing healthy meals for the whole family, and planning/catering parties as required. I also have extensive experience working with vulnerable clients as a first aid attendant, a Care Aide, and in the hospital. I genuinely enjoy working with children and helping them to grow in a safe, fun and nurturing environment. Thank you for taking the time to consider me for you child-care needs.
